Parma’s school board is under fire for failing to support a female member who’s serving her country

A soldier is overseas serving her country. Back home, her own school board is trying to take her seat.

That’s the situation playing out in Parma— and Today in Ohio podcast hosts said Friday they could not understand why the school board would be so backwards in its thinking.

Parma school board member Ashley McTaggart has been deployed on active military duty. Under current Ohio law, if an elected official misses too many meetings, they can lose their seat — even if the reason they’re absent is that they’re serving their country overseas. That’s the legal loophole the Parma school board is now using to target McTaggart…
